No-Code Platforms and AI: The Wild West of Development
One of the standout segments focuses on Toby’s experience at a no-code meetup in Minneapolis. He shares a jaw-dropping story about entrepreneurs running successful businesses with no technical background—no coding knowledge, backups, or even awareness of their servers. Kurt and Toby debate the ethics and sustainability of such ventures, drawing parallels to WordPress agencies that sometimes lack design or coding expertise. This discussion highlights a growing trend in the industry and raises questions about accountability in the age of AI-driven tools. WordPress Meetups: Are They Losing Their Spark?
Kurt and Toby reflect on the state of live WordPress meetups, noting a decline in energy compared to the vibrant, problem-solving sessions of the past. Toby contrasts this with the excitement at no-code meetups, while Kurt shares experiences of low attendance at local events and the rise of virtual meetups. They ponder whether meetups should evolve into broader tech discussions or focus on recruiting younger talent to WordPress. LinkedIn Marketing: A Strategic Play for Agencies
A significant portion of the episode is dedicated to LinkedIn as a marketing tool. Toby explains his investment in a LinkedIn campaign aimed at generating qualified leads through webinars and network expansion. Kurt shares his journey of growing to 10,000 connections, emphasizing authentic, non-salesy interactions. Their insights offer practical tips for agency owners looking to level up their sales game. AI Challenges in Development: A Reality Check
AI is a recurring theme, with both hosts expressing curiosity and caution. Kurt recounts a developer’s nightmare of AI-generated code creating redundant folders and inefficiencies, while Toby struggles with AI’s limitations in integrating headless WordPress solutions. They stress that while AI can save time, it often falls short on quality and debugging.
